We used it earlier for calculating PSU wattage. For example, PSU with 80% efficiency will draw 1000W of power from the wall socket but will forward only 800W of power to the computer. This means that 200W of energy is wasted in the conversion process. There are different efficiency ratings.
WebDec 14, 2024 · If you run a 3,000-watt Antminer T17+ for one hour, you’ve used 3,000 watt-hours, or 3.0 kWh. In other words, 3.0 kWh is the amount of energy you need to run a T17+ for an hour.
